Каков такое JSON плюс Extensible-Markup-Language
JSON а-также XML-формат являют из-себя форматы передачи данными, которые применяются для отправки данных для разными платформами. Они используются в создании-сайтов, связке платформ, использовании с интерфейсами-API плюс размещении упорядоченных информации. Основная цель данных структур проявляется через том, чтобы поддержать ясный плюс стандартизированный формат передачи данных.
В-рамках электронной среде сведения обязаны отправляться для пользовательскими-системами плюс серверами, и дополнительно между различными сервисами. В практических случаях и практических материалах, включая 7k casino официальный сайт, обычно показывается, как JSON-формат и XML-формат задействуются с-целью обеспечения пересылки информацией, синхронизации сведений а-также связи для сервисами.
Какое означает JSON-формат
JavaScript-Object-Notation, или JavaScript Object Notation, представляет по-сути простой стандарт данных, построенный вокруг модели элементов а-также наборов. Он задействует 7к казино символьный формат, который легко разбирается и интерпретируется и человеком, так-же а-также приложениями. JavaScript-Object-Notation широко используется во web-приложениях и API.
Сведения во JSON-формате организованы в структуре комбинаций «ключ–значение». Поле представляет по-сути имя элемента, и параметр может выступать текстом, числом, логическим значением, списком или внутренним структурой. Данная модель делает JSON удобным для сохранения плюс пересылки данных.
JSON отличается компактностью плюс понятностью. Данный-формат не нуждается-в трудных условий структурирования, вследствие-этого формат удобнее задействовать в сравнении с другими структурами. Данный-фактор делает JSON распространенным выбором онлайн казино для нынешних платформ.
Какое представляет XML-формат
XML-формат, то-есть расширяемый markup формат, представляет по-сути стандарт разметки, который применяется для сохранения плюс передачи данных. Данный-формат основан на-основе использовании разметочных-тегов, которые обозначают схему информации. Extensible-Markup-Language помогает создавать собственные теги а-также задавать тегов параметры.
Информация во XML оборачиваются во разметочные-теги, что включают стартовую плюс закрывающую часть. Данная организация формирует XML намного формальным а-также строгим. Extensible-Markup-Language используется в разных платформах, где требуется точное описание структуры сведений 7к.
XML-формат характеризуется адаптивностью плюс расширяемостью. Он помогает формировать развитые схемы и применять дополнительные-свойства с-целью уточнения значений. Данный-фактор формирует его подходящим для задач, где нужна формальная структура информации.
Главные различия JavaScript-Object-Notation и XML-формата
JSON-формат а-также Extensible-Markup-Language реализуют аналогичную роль, однако получают различные принципы для описанию сведений. JSON-формат применяет значительно понятный формат и меньшее-число знаков, данный-фактор формирует его легковесным. XML-формат предполагает увеличенное-число разметочных тегов, это расширяет массу сведений.
JavaScript-Object-Notation легче разбирается и эффективнее обрабатывается в большинстве актуальных сервисов. XML-формат, во свою сторону, обеспечивает более-широкие возможностей с-целью контроля структуры и контроля сведений. Определение 7к казино среди ними формируется от требований определенной платформы.
Также отличается механизм обработки с данными. JSON-формат регулярнее используется во веб-разработке плюс API, в-то-время когда XML применяется для корпоративных платформах, документации и обмене организованной сведениями.
Организация JSON
JavaScript-Object-Notation формируется из объектов и списков. Объект представляет по-сути совокупность комбинаций key-value, помещенных внутрь curly скобки. Массив представляет собой список значений, помещенных в квадратные символы.
Любое содержимое во JSON-формате способно выступать элементарным или сложным. Базовые онлайн казино значения охватывают текст, числовые-значения и булевы значения. Сложные значения содержат списки плюс внутренние элементы. Такая структура помогает описывать сложные данные.
JSON не предусматривает пояснения а-также жесткую систему-типов, данный-фактор ускоряет его задействование. При-этом это нуждается-в внимательности в-процессе обработке со данными, с-целью исключить сбоев.
Структура Extensible-Markup-Language
XML использует иерархическую структуру, основанную на-основе вложенных тегах. Каждый элемент содержит имя плюс может 7к хранить данные либо другие теги. Такая-структура позволяет создавать развитые схемы данных.
Элементы XML-формата способны включать параметры, которые дополняют сведения. Параметры записываются на-уровне начального блока плюс добавляют расширенный уровень описания.
Extensible-Markup-Language предполагает жесткого следования условий записи. Любые теги должны оставаться оформлены, а структура необходимо быть корректной. Такая-особенность формирует данный-стандарт более формальным, при-этом поддерживает стабильность информации.
Использование JSON
JSON часто используется во онлайн-сервисах. Он 7к казино задействуется для отправки данных среди клиентом и серверной-частью, а также ради работы со интерфейсами-API. За-счет данной простоте он считается базой в актуальных сервисах.
JSON-формат задействуется для смартфонных приложениях, системах аналитики а-также подключении сервисов. Данный-формат помогает эффективно передавать информацию и интерпретировать данные без трудных обработок.
Также JSON-формат применяется ради сохранения конфигураций плюс параметров. Его структура создает формат практичным ради описания значений и данных последующего онлайн казино применения.
Области-применения XML
XML задействуется в системах, в-которых требуется строгая структура данных. Данный-формат задействуется в бизнес платформах, передаче файлами и подключении различных платформ.
Extensible-Markup-Language регулярно задействуется для регламентах пересылки данными, таких например системные структуры, документы и отчеты. Данный-формат универсальность позволяет адаптировать схему под-задачи конкретные задачи.
Кроме-того Extensible-Markup-Language применяется в системах, где необходима проверка данных. Используются отдельные схемы, они дают-возможность валидировать правильность организации а-также информации.
Достоинства и минусы
JSON-формат обладает ряд преимуществ, включая легкость, малый-объем а-также скорость анализа. JSON удобен для специалистов и хорошо применяется ради нынешних систем. Однако 7к его инструменты контроля структуры менее-широкие.
XML-формат предоставляет намного развитые средства ради задания данных. Он поддерживает схемы, свойства плюс строгую организацию. Такая-особенность делает его подходящим для многоуровневых систем, но расширяет размер данных плюс нагрузку анализа.
Определение между JSON-форматом и Extensible-Markup-Language формируется с-учетом условий. Если нужна скорость а-также простота, обычно используется JavaScript-Object-Notation. Если необходима строгая организация и валидация информации, используется XML.
Разбор JSON и XML
Для взаимодействия через JavaScript-Object-Notation плюс Extensible-Markup-Language применяются профильные средства и модули. Такие-инструменты помогают читать, записывать плюс конвертировать сведения. В основной-части языков программирования есть стандартная поддержка указанных 7к казино форматов.
Разбор JSON как-правило эффективнее, так-как как его структура проще. XML требует значительно-больше вычислений из-за сложной структуры а-также нужды проверки элементов.
Перевод сведений среди структурами еще реально. Такая-возможность позволяет связывать платформы, задействующие различные стандарты. Подобные действия регулярно запускаются самостоятельно посредством использованием специальных модулей онлайн казино.
Функция JavaScript-Object-Notation и XML для актуальных платформах
JSON-формат и XML являются значимыми компонентами онлайн среды. Данные-стандарты поддерживают пересылку сведениями между платформами а-также помогают разрабатывать интеграции. При-отсутствии этих структур взаимодействие для сервисами было бы значительно менее-удобным.
JSON-формат стал основным стандартом с-целью веб-приложений плюс API благодаря данной легкости а-также эффективности. XML-формат удерживает собственную актуальность для платформах, когда необходима четкая структура а-также проверка сведений.
Два стандарта по-прежнему применяться плюс эволюционировать. JSON-и-XML остаются ключевыми средствами с-целью передачи информации а-также формирования электронных 7к решений.
Вспомогательные черты форматов
JavaScript-Object-Notation плюс XML отличаются не-только только структурой, при-этом а-также подходом ко обработке с данными. JavaScript-Object-Notation обычно используется как формат обмена, при-этом как XML способен использоваться в-качестве с-целью передачи, равно плюс с-целью размещения информации. Это обусловлено с данной-причиной, что Extensible-Markup-Language дает-возможность формировать более сложные модели плюс регламенты проверки.
В JSON-формате нет возможность комментариев, это делает его намного чистым с точки оценки структуры. Во XML-формате 7к казино заметки разрешаются, это облегчает пояснение сведений. Тем-не-менее данная-возможность также повышает размер а-также способно усложнять разбор.
Также значимой чертой выступает зависимость ко написания. Внутри JSON-формате ключи строги ко написанию, это предполагает аккуратности в-процессе взаимодействии. Во XML-формате еще критично учитывать точное обозначение разметки, так как ошибка во названии может создать ко некорректной валидации.
Скорость плюс результативность
JSON-формат обычно разбирается быстрее, поскольку потому-что его схема лаконичнее плюс нуждается-в меньшего-объема вычислений. Это онлайн казино в-особенности значимо при обработке при значительными наборами данных а-также высокими нагрузками. JSON обычно задействуется для системах, где необходима скорость ответа.
Extensible-Markup-Language требует больше вычислений ради обработки, так-как как необходимо разбирать структуру тегов плюс проверять их правильность. При-этом это уравновешивается наличием строгой проверки информации плюс адаптивностью структуры.
При определении формата необходимо принимать-во-внимание приоритеты проекта. В-случае-если главным-фактором считается скорость и краткость, чаще задействуется JavaScript-Object-Notation. Если необходима четкая-организация и валидация сведений, выбирается 7к Extensible-Markup-Language.
